Lots of banged up guys and that early bye week is biting us in the *** right now. Heyward, and Alualu hurts a ton. We will see how they progress but that’s two studs and with Alualu out the run defense wasn’t up to par. Buggs played the pass exceptionally well and I think earned himself some pass rush snaps when Alualu is healthy.

Spillane has impressed. We lost speed but his reaction and knack for getting to the ball is exceptional. Gilbert being hurt stunk but Allen filled in ok from what I could see. There was some wide open guys and my thoughts are someone had a coverage breakdown. Hopefully Alex Kozora breaks the film down.

Roethlisberger played very well. Running game didn’t do much and he was under fire a lot. Protected the football but made the throws that counted. I couldn’t believe he’s never had 1 MVP vote. That’s sad. Even Romo was dumbfounded.

Claypool looks special. JuJu is an ultimate team player. He gets the tough yards and seemed to be Roethlisberger’s favorite target when he needed to move the chains in the second half. Ebron is starting to get going.

Offensive line looked smooth. Not a lot of breakdowns Ravens seemed to just bring an extra guy that wasn’t accounted for. That’s just good blitzes and that will happen. Run blocking has been a little sluggish. Need to get on and stay on their blocks longer.
